API changes (from Hackage documentation)
+ Data.Graph.Inductive.NodeMap: insMapLookupNode :: (Ord a, DynGraph g) => NodeMap a -> a -> g a b -> (Bool, g a b, NodeMap a, LNode a)
+ Data.Graph.Inductive.NodeMap: lookupNode :: Ord a => a -> NodeMap a -> Maybe Node
+ Data.Graph.Inductive.NodeMap: memberNode :: Ord a => a -> NodeMap a -> Bool
+ Data.Graph.Inductive.NodeMap: mkLookupNode :: Ord a => NodeMap a -> a -> (Bool, LNode a, NodeMap a)

ChangeLog view
@@ -1,3 +1,10 @@+5.8.3.0+-------++* Data.Graph.Inductive.NodeMap now has functions mkLookupNode,+ insMapLookupNode, memberNode, and lookupNode for detecting whether a+ graph already contains a node (issue #72, PR #77).+ 5.8.2.0 -------
